Overview
NV Ingenieurskantoor voor Scheepsbouw, commonly abbreviated IvS or Inkavos, was a Dutch-registered naval engineering company established in 1922 to sustain German submarine design capabilities after the First World War. Although formally based in the Netherlands, it was created and financed with the participation of the German Reichsmarine and operated closely with major German shipyards. Its corporate structure enabled German engineers and shipbuilders to continue developing submarine designs at a time when the Treaty of Versailles prohibited Germany from possessing or building submarines. The company was organized as a joint venture of AG Vulcan Stettin, Germaniawerft in Kiel, and AG Weser in Bremen. Its early work was directed from Germaniawerft, where Hans Techel, a former head of U-boat design, served as technical director. In 1925, following the resolution of legal and administrative issues with the Dutch authorities, the company's eleven-person technical staff moved from Kiel to a permanent office in The Hague. IvS remained at premises near the Wagenstraat and Gedempte Burgwal until its dissolution in 1945. IvS used Germany's Imperial-era submarine experience as the starting point for new designs. Rather than building boats openly for Germany, it designed submarines for foreign customers and arranged for construction in overseas shipyards. This allowed German personnel to observe construction, conduct trials, train crews, and gather operational knowledge. The resulting projects were particularly important because they gave German designers practical experience during the period in which Germany was officially barred from operating a submarine arm. Among its early customers was Turkey. Two submarines derived from the First World War UB III design were built by Fijenoord in Rotterdam in 1927 and entered Turkish service as the Birinci İnönü class. IvS later designed the E-1 submarine, built in Spain in 1930. Originally associated with Spanish naval ambitions, the vessel was ultimately sold to Turkey in 1935 as TCG Gür. The E-1 design also became the basis for Soviet Project E-2 submarines. With substantial modifications, that design developed into the Soviet S-class, one of the most important submarine classes produced by the Soviet Union before and during the Second World War. Finland became another significant customer and testing environment. Between 1927 and 1933, Finnish shipyards constructed four IvS-designed submarines, including the Vetehinen-class boats and CV 707, later preserved as Vesikko. These vessels served as technological predecessors of the German Type VII and Type II submarines. IvS also designed the small submarine Saukko and the Finnish coastal-defence ships Väinämöinen and Ilmarinen, demonstrating that its work extended beyond conventional submarines. The company participated in surface-ship planning as well. It contributed to proposals for Dutch battlecruisers intended for the defence of the Netherlands' East Indies. Those plans were influenced by German naval concepts and contemplated German assistance with components that Dutch industry could not readily produce. Political disagreements prevented construction, and the project ended after Germany invaded the Netherlands in 1940. IvS therefore functioned less as a conventional commercial brand than as a covert engineering and technology-transfer vehicle. Its export designs helped foreign navies acquire modern ships while allowing German naval institutions and shipyards to preserve specialist knowledge. The accumulated design, testing, and training experience contributed materially to the re-emergence of German submarine construction and to the later development of the Kriegsmarine. IvS was dissolved in 1945 at the end of the Second World War.
History
The origins of IvS lay in the naval restrictions imposed on Germany after the First World War. The Treaty of Versailles required Germany to surrender or destroy its submarines and prohibited the country from rebuilding a submarine force. German naval authorities and shipyards consequently faced the loss of an entire specialist industry, including design teams, production methods, testing experience, and trained personnel. To preserve that expertise, the Reichsmarine supported the creation of NV Ingenieurskantoor voor Scheepsbouw on 21 July 1922. The company was registered in the Netherlands, but its practical organization was closely connected with German shipbuilding. Its shareholders or participating shipyards included AG Vulcan Stettin, Germaniawerft, and AG Weser. The arrangement provided a commercial and legal cover under which German naval designers could continue working on submarine technology for foreign buyers. IvS was initially directed from Germaniawerft in Kiel. Hans Techel, formerly responsible for U-boat design at Germaniawerft, became its technical director and led a team that combined German and Dutch engineering personnel. In 1925, after negotiations and technical legal issues with the Dutch government had been resolved, the company's eleven-person staff relocated to The Hague. Its office near the Wagenstraat and Gedempte Burgwal became the firm's long-term administrative base until 1945. Actual design work continued to rely heavily on the facilities and production capabilities of the participating German shipyards. The firm's first submarine concepts drew on the Imperial German Navy's UB III and UC III boats. IvS then developed export designs whose construction and operation provided German engineers with access to prohibited submarine experience. Its contracts could involve German personnel in selecting and training crews and in supervising sea trials. These provisions were strategically important: they enabled German specialists to learn how the boats performed in service without Germany openly maintaining its own submarine fleet. Turkey was among the earliest customers. Two submarines based on the UB III type were constructed at the Fijenoord yard in Rotterdam in 1927 and became the Turkish Birinci İnönü class. IvS subsequently designed the E-1, built by Echevarrieta y Larrinaga in Cádiz in 1930. Spain did not ultimately become the principal user of the boat, and Turkey acquired it in 1935, commissioning it as TCG Gür. The E-1 also attracted Soviet interest. A modified version, known as Project E-2, was developed for the Soviet Navy, with prototypes begun at the Baltic Shipyard in Leningrad in 1934 and 1935. Further adaptation for Soviet equipment led to production of the S-class submarine from 1936 onward. IvS's Finnish work was equally significant. Crichton-Vulcan in Turku built four company designs between 1927 and 1933. The three Vetehinen-class submarines became important predecessors of the German Type VII, while CV 707 became the prototype for the Type II and later served in Finland as Vesikko. IvS also designed Saukko, a compact submarine built in Helsinki and intended for possible Lake Ladoga operations. The Finnish projects gave German specialists opportunities to observe construction and undertake sea trials in an operational setting. The company designed surface vessels as well. In the late 1920s it prepared the Finnish coastal-defence ships Väinämöinen and Ilmarinen, both built by Crichton-Vulcan and entering service in 1932 and 1934. It also participated in Dutch studies for battlecruisers intended to protect the Dutch East Indies from a possible Japanese advance. The proposed ships reflected German design influence, but political conflict and delayed decisions prevented construction before the German invasion of the Netherlands on 10 May 1940. By the 1930s, German rearmament increasingly reduced the need for elaborate concealment, but the knowledge accumulated through IvS projects remained valuable. The Reichsmarine established submarine training arrangements in Kiel, and plans for new German submarines progressed through covert preparation and foreign-linked development. These efforts ultimately supported the rebuilding of Germany's U-boat arm and the production of the Type II and Type VII families. IvS was dissolved in 1945 after Germany's defeat. Its historical importance lies in the way it connected German naval institutions, private shipyards, foreign customers, and export construction during the interwar period, helping Germany retain submarine expertise in violation-avoidance of the postwar restrictions.

Products and positioning
A covert, export-oriented naval engineering office that preserved German submarine design capability through foreign construction, testing, and crew-training arrangements.
E-1 submarineSubmarine design1930
Built in Cádiz in 1930, the E-1 was developed as an export and experimental submarine. Spain showed limited interest, and the vessel was later sold to Turkey as TCG Gür in 1935. Its design also attracted Soviet attention and served as the starting point for the modified E-2 project, which ultimately led to the Soviet S-class.
S-class submarine design lineageSubmarine design1934
IvS's E-1 design was substantially reworked for the Soviet Navy as Project E-2. Prototypes were built in Leningrad using German and later Soviet equipment, and series production began in 1936. The resulting S-class became a major Soviet submarine type.
Vetehinen classSubmarine design1927
The three Finnish Vetehinen-class submarines were IvS designs built by Crichton-Vulcan in Turku between 1927 and 1933. They provided practical design and operating experience and later served as important prototypes for the German Type VII submarine.
CV 707 / VesikkoSubmarine design1933
CV 707 was an IvS-designed small submarine built in Finland and later operated by the Finnish Navy under the name Vesikko. It is associated with the development of the German Type II submarine and survives as a preserved museum vessel.
SaukkoSubmarine design
Saukko was a compact IvS submarine built in Helsinki by Sandvikens Skeppsdocka och Mekaniska Verkstad. It was conceived for possible deployment in Lake Ladoga and represented the company's work on small coastal and inland-water submarines.
Väinämöinen and IlmarinenCoastal-defence ships1932
IvS designed the Finnish coastal-defence ships Väinämöinen and Ilmarinen in the late 1920s. Both were built by Crichton-Vulcan and entered Finnish service in the early 1930s, extending IvS's portfolio beyond submarines.
Dutch battlecruiser studiesNaval design study
IvS contributed to plans for Dutch battlecruisers intended for the defence of the Dutch East Indies. The proposals were influenced by German concepts and anticipated possible German assistance with major components, but no ship was laid down.
